To ask the Secretary of State for Housing, Communities and Local Government, how many fires there have been at illegal waste and recycling facilities in England in the last three years.

Answer

Samantha Dixon
The Ministry of Housing, Communities & Local Government collects data on fires at waste and recycling facilities attended by fire and rescue services in England. However, it does not specify if the premises was operating legally or illegally.Specifica...
